Playfully named after the well-known tongue twister, the restaurant is a modern and unpretentious take on the seafood bistro, serving up the finest seafood and standout martinis in a striking, design-led monochromatic space.

Taking centre stage are the oysters, shucked to order as is or served with smoked tomato water & horseradish creme fraiche.

The staters feature a range of inventive crudo dishes from the scallops dressed with pickled
raspberry, chilli and basil oil and chalk steam trout with yellow peach and mint aguachile to a savoury maritozzo and caviar, filled with whipped ricotta.

Mains feature playful iterations of classic seafood dishes, including a blue-fin tuna steak paired with
pink peppercorn sauce & treviso and skate wing with pangrattato crumb served with mixed peach
panzanella. A rotation of pastas are also on offer.

Renowned New York and Paris-based Crosby Studios spearheaded the design of the space, located in the historic Norton Folgate development.
